Demon Slayer game

Aniplex revealed another new trailer for Kimetsu no Yaiba Hinokami Keppuutan, the Demon Slayer fighting game by CyberConnect2, this time revealing the Insect Hashira, Shinobu Kocho, as a playable character – when will we get a release date on PlayStation, Xbox, and PC? Why Sony Hates Crossplay (But Allows it Anyway) YouTube 1841 Why Sony